The invention discloses a brake hydraulic pipeline, a brake hydraulic system and a vehicle. The brake hydraulic pipeline comprises a brake hard pipe, a connecting piece, a brake hose and a first noise reduction strip, and a first flow channel is formed in the brake hard pipe; one end of the connecting piece is connected with the brake hard pipe, and a second flow channel communicated with the first flow channel is formed in the connecting piece; one end of the brake hose is connected with the other end of the connecting piece, and a third flow channel is formed in the brake hose; the first noise reduction strip is located in the brake hose, a first noise reduction flow channel is formed in the first noise reduction strip, and the two ends of the first noise reduction flow channel communicate with the second flow channel and the third flow channel correspondingly. According to the brake hydraulic pipeline disclosed by the embodiment of the invention, the composite noise reduction pipeline is manufactured in the pipeline assembly by utilizing the flexibility characteristic of the brake hose and the noise reduction principle of the expansion chamber of the first noise reduction strip, so that some pump source pulsation is reduced, and the propagation of mechanical vibration frequency noise in the lower end pipeline and the hydraulic booster is reduced.
